import type { PluginInput } from "@opencode-ai/plugin"
import { log } from "../../shared/logger"
import { HOOK_NAME } from "./hook-name"
import { isAbortError } from "./is-abort-error"
import { handleAtlasSessionIdle } from "./idle-event"
import type { AtlasHookOptions, SessionState } from "./types"
export function createAtlasEventHandler(input: {
ctx: PluginInput
options?: AtlasHookOptions
sessions: Map<string, SessionState>
getState: (sessionID: string) => SessionState
}): (arg: { event: { type: string; properties?: unknown } }) => Promise<void> {
const { ctx, options, sessions, getState } = input
return async ({ event }): Promise<void> => {
const props = event.properties as Record<string, unknown> | undefined
if (event.type === "session.error") {
const sessionID = props?.sessionID as string | undefined
if (!sessionID) return
const state = getState(sessionID)
const isAbort = isAbortError(props?.error)
state.lastEventWasAbortError = isAbort
log(`[${HOOK_NAME}] session.error`, { sessionID, isAbort })
if (!isAbort) {
const previousInjectedAt = state.lastContinuationInjectedAt
await handleAtlasSessionIdle({ ctx, options, getState, sessionID })
if (
state.lastContinuationInjectedAt !== undefined
&& state.lastContinuationInjectedAt !== previousInjectedAt
) {
state.skipNextIdleAfterRuntimeErrorRetry = true
}
}
return
}
if (event.type === "session.idle") {
const sessionID = props?.sessionID as string | undefined
if (!sessionID) return
await handleAtlasSessionIdle({ ctx, options, getState, sessionID })
return
}
if (event.type === "message.updated") {
const info = props?.info as Record<string, unknown> | undefined
const sessionID = info?.sessionID as string | undefined
const role = info?.role as string | undefined
if (!sessionID) return
const state = sessions.get(sessionID)
if (state) {
state.lastEventWasAbortError = false
state.skipNextIdleAfterRuntimeErrorRetry = false
if (role === "user") {
state.waitingForFinalWaveApproval = false
}
}
return
}
if (event.type === "message.part.updated") {
const info = props?.info as Record<string, unknown> | undefined
const sessionID = info?.sessionID as string | undefined
const role = info?.role as string | undefined
if (sessionID && role === "assistant") {
const state = sessions.get(sessionID)
if (state) {
state.lastEventWasAbortError = false
state.skipNextIdleAfterRuntimeErrorRetry = false
}
}
return
}
if (event.type === "tool.execute.before" || event.type === "tool.execute.after") {
const sessionID = props?.sessionID as string | undefined
if (sessionID) {
const state = sessions.get(sessionID)
if (state) {
state.lastEventWasAbortError = false
state.skipNextIdleAfterRuntimeErrorRetry = false
}
}
return
}
if (event.type === "session.deleted") {
const sessionInfo = props?.info as { id?: string } | undefined
if (sessionInfo?.id) {
const deletedState = sessions.get(sessionInfo.id)
if (deletedState?.pendingRetryTimer) {
clearTimeout(deletedState.pendingRetryTimer)
}
sessions.delete(sessionInfo.id)
log(`[${HOOK_NAME}] Session deleted: cleaned up`, { sessionID: sessionInfo.id })
}
return
}
if (event.type === "session.compacted") {
const sessionID = (props?.sessionID ?? (props?.info as { id?: string } | undefined)?.id) as string | undefined
if (sessionID) {
const compactedState = sessions.get(sessionID)
if (compactedState?.pendingRetryTimer) {
clearTimeout(compactedState.pendingRetryTimer)
}
sessions.delete(sessionID)
log(`[${HOOK_NAME}] Session compacted: cleaned up`, { sessionID })
}
}
}
}
